Most 'diets' work and achieve weight loss in the first few weeks to months for several reasons

They restrict food choices

They help loose water weight

They make you start thinking about your food choices and what you are actually eating (so many of us just eat for the sake of it rather than paying attention to what we put in our mouths)

They cut out/reduce processed foods

The best way to maintain a healthy weight whilst also maintaining a healthy body and mind is to eat nutrient dense foods, these are often more satiating an naturally have lower calories. We are talking beans, pulses, fruit, vegetables etc - the good stuff!

It may take a little longer than your '7-day bikini body crash diet' but I PROMISE you, you will feel so much better for many years to come rather than those few weeks that you struggle through before falling off the wagon.
